Christmas Centerpiece Supplies

christmas centerpiece diy supplies

The lovely thing about this project is that you probably have all of the supplies on hand! If you do need extra ornaments, I do have one piece of advice. Do not go crazy spending money!

This project involves putting ornaments in a cylinder. The Christmas ornaments are used more as pretty filler. And, no one is going to know if you got these ornaments in a bulk plastic tube of 36 or not. 😉

When it comes to the Christmas tree sprays I would say pick out whatever your heart desires, but again there is no need to go crazy on the spending. There are a ton of options at Michaels and Hobby Lobby. Feel free to go natural, or whimsical, or elegant. This project is all about you, and what makes YOU feel good!

  • Christmas ornaments – Feel free to use was you have on hand, or you can use these that I LOVE for this project!
  • Tall cylinder – at least 16 inches tall
  • Christmas tree sprays

Christmas Centerpiece DIY Directions

Y’all, I think you will be over the moon excited about how easy this Christmas centerpiece DIY is to make. And, I am here to tell you. The compliments will be numerous.

And, you have the opportunity to casually say “Oh thank you so much. I made it myself!” As you casually walk away doing the ‘oh yeah, made it in 5 minutes, oh yeah’ dance. Not that I have ever done that before or anything.

christmas centerpiece diy assembly

First place a few of the Christmas ornaments in the bottom of the cylinder vase. Anywhere form 3-5 should be sufficient depending on the size of the ornaments.

Next, you will place your Christmas sprays in the center of the vase and the ornaments. This should anchor the sprays in place.

To finish, you simply keep adding the ornaments in the vase to cover up the spray stems, and to keep the stems in place. You can do this in a pattern, or go willy nilly crazy and just dump them into the vase. Either way, your DIY centerpiece will look fabulous!
